ANALISIS PENGARUH ANGGARAN PENDIDIKAN, ANGGARAN KESEHATAN, DAN KEMISKINAN TERHADAP INDEKS PEMBANGUNAN MANUSIA DI INDONESIA

The aim of this study is to find out how the Education Budget, Health Budget and Poverty level influence the Human Development Index (HDI) in Indonesia. The analytical method applied is the use of panel data regression analysis with a fixed effect model approach using Eviews 9 software. From the analysis carried out, it can be concluded that partially, the Education Budget has a positive influence on HDI in Indonesia, while the Health Budget has a positive influence that is not has sufficient statistical significance. Simultaneously, the Education Budget, Health Budget and Poverty have a significant effect on HDI in Indonesia. Overall, the Education Budget, Health Budget and Poverty together contribute 84.7697% to the HDI in Indonesia, while the remainder is influenced by other variables not included in the regression model
